Challenge The problem below is a variation of one that appears in the ancient Chinese text Nine Chapters on the Mathematical Art. (In the problem, a tou is a Chinese unit of measure.)
A goat, a horse, and a cow mistakenly enter a farmer’s wheat field and eat some stalks of wheat. The horse eats twice as many stalks as the goat, and the cow eats twice as many stalks as the horse. The farmer demands 5 tou of wheat from the owners of the animals to replace what was eaten. How much wheat should be replaced by the goat’s owner? by the horse’s owner? by the cow’s owner?
a. Let x be the amount of wheat (in tou) that should be replaced by the goat’s owner. What is an expression in terms of x for the amount that should be replaced by the horse’s owner? by the cow’s owner?
b. Write and solve an equation to find x. To the nearest tenth of a tou, how much wheat should be replaced by each animal’s owner?
